Engineering jobs encompass a variety of roles focused on designing, developing, and maintaining systems or structures. These positions often require strong problem-solving skills, technical expertise, and a solid foundation in mathematics and science. Engineers typically work in fields such as civil, mechanical, electrical, chemical, or software engineering. The unique characteristic of engineering jobs lies in their blend of creativity and practicality, as engineers innovate while ensuring functionality and safety. With the ongoing advancement of technology, engineering roles are also evolving, demanding continuous learning and adaptation.
